Sesame's AI voice assistants, Maya and her male counterpart Miles, are state-of-the-art tools designed to facilitate more natural and emotionally intelligent interactions. They harness "voice presence" technology, which integrates emotional intelligence, natural pacing, and context awareness to create personalized and engaging conversations. This innovation could be particularly useful for individuals or businesses aiming for sophisticated, human-like AI voice engagement, potentially enriching experiences in fields such as customer service or personal assistance. Users might opt for this technology due to its capacity for nuanced communication, including making jokes, asking questions, and remembering past interactions, thereby enhancing its effectiveness for complex tasks that require more authentic dialogue.

The Twinning tool is a platform enabling users to develop an AI version of themselves for interaction with their followers. Users provide a 5-15 minute audio recording, after which their AI twin is ready to share with fans. The platform offers various pricing options based on an influencer's follower count and predicts potential earnings from the AI twin. Additionally, a full refund is available if users are dissatisfied with their AI twin.

TEN is an open-source framework designed for building real-time multimodal AI agents that can see, hear, and interact with users. It features a modular architecture that seamlessly integrates large language models with speech recognition, text-to-speech, image processing, and real-time communication capabilities. Developers can create agents with natural voice interactions, visual comprehension, and even animated avatars by easily swapping AI components through plug-in extensions without modifying the code. TEN stands out for its visual graphical setup system, support for advanced real-time AI services like Gemini 2.0 Live and OpenAI Realtime, and compatibility with platforms such as Dify and Coze. Organizations in need of low-latency, multimodal agent systems will appreciate TEN's comprehensive AI stack, which combines the flexibility of open-source development with performance suitable for applications requiring natural human-AI interaction.
